In-situ study of substrate - catalyst interactions in a Juliá-Colonna epoxidation using quartz crystal microbalance with dissipation

Quartz crystal microbalance with dissipation (QCM-D) analysis of the hexa-l-Leucine (PLL)-catalyzed epoxidation of chalcone gives in-situ experimental evidences which demonstrate that the reaction proceeds mainly via the formation of a PLL-bound hydroperoxide complex followed by the reversible addition of chalcone. The observations offer an alternative rationalization for the viability of the preferred catalytic pathway.
